About Rui Ma

Rui Ma is a scholar working on Industrial and Manufacturing Engineering, Mechanical Engineering, Pollution, Biomedical Engineering and Automotive Engineering, having authored 247 papers that have together received 5.2k indexed citations. Recurring topics across this work include Thermochemical Biomass Conversion Processes (42 papers), Additive Manufacturing Materials and Processes (30 papers), High Entropy Alloys Studies (27 papers), Supercapacitor Materials and Fabrication (19 papers), Catalysis and Hydrodesulfurization Studies (16 papers), Additive Manufacturing and 3D Printing Technologies (15 papers), Recycling and utilization of industrial and municipal waste in materials production (13 papers) and Advanced battery technologies research (12 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(447 citations), Biomedical Engineering (2.1k citations), Pollution (475 citations), Mechanical Engineering (1.5k citations) and Polymers and Plastics (557 citations). Rui Ma has collaborated with scholars based in China, United States and France. Frequent co-authors include Shichang Sun, Junhao Lin, Juan Luo, Fang Lin, Jianwen Zhang, Zhan Kang, Sung Hun Jin, Jongwoo Lee, Yonggang Huang and Abid Ameen. Their work appears in journals such as Chemical Engineering Journal, Materials Science and Engineering A, Journal of Materials Research and Technology, Bioresource Technology and Fuel.
